HomeMy WebLinkAbout84-00 • • RESOLUTION NO. 84-00 A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E TOWN OF LOS ALTOS HILLS REQUESTING LAFCO ACTION FOR AN OUT-OF-AGENCY CONTRACT FOR SERVICES FOR THE EXTENSION OF SEWER SERVICE TO PROPERTIES LOCATED ON AND ADJACENT TO MORA DRIVE IN AN UNINCORPORATED AREA OF THE COUNTY OF SANTA CLARA Recitals WHEREAS, the Town wishes to assist certain property owners within the unincorporated areas in the Town's Sphere of Influence and Urban Service Area to voluntarily undertake the construction of new sewer infrastructure by providing the extension of sewer services to properties on and adjacent to Mora Drive, in an unincorporated area of the Countyof Santa and A Clara; WHEREAS, the Town has the ability to facilitate sewer service to the proposed area through and in conformance with the "Sewer Agreement Between The City Of Los Altos and The Town of Los Altos Hills, of March 26, 1985," and as amended by the First Amendment to Agreement adopted by Resolution 26-93 of the Town on April 7, 1993, without detracting from current service levels to the property owners in the Town; and WHEREAS, such a request is to be submitted for appropriate action to the County of Santa Clara Local Agency Formation Commission (LAFCO) under an "Out-of-Agency Contract for Services" Proposal; and WHEREAS, a sanitary sewer extension will not only benefit the lands of the property owners who undertake the improvement, but also other lands which may be served by the sewer improvement at a future date; and WHEREAS, annexation to the.Town of properties on and adjacent to Mora Drive is contemplated in the future and it is in the Town's best interest to provide sewer services to properties so as to improve the infrastructure of such unincorporated areas; and WHEREAS, such request for support by the Mora Drive Sewer Project of an "Out-of- Agency Contract for Services" Proposal to LAFCO was considered by the City Council at their regular meeting of May 4, 2000, at which time the Town approved said request under certain conditions. NOW, THEREFORE, TH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E TOWN OF LOS ALTOS HILLS DOES RESOLVE AS FOLLOWS: 1. SEWER SERVICE. The City Council finds that based on supporting materials provided for review to the Town, approving sewer service to be provided by the Town to the properties requesting connection and located on and adjacent to Mora Drive, as set forth in the attached Exhibit A, is beneficial to these property owners within the Town's Sphere of Influence and Urban Service Area. 2. CEQA. Under the State CEQA Guidelines (Class 19(a)) this project is categorically exempt. 3. LAFCO. The City Council of the Town endorses the application of the Mora Drive Sewer Project for sewer service and resolves to submit the corresponding Sanitary 1 • • Sewer Agreement to LAFCO for review and approval. The City Council of the Town approves the Sanitary Sewer Agreement with the property owners. Such approval shall enhance the desirability of a future change in organization of the above-referenced properties. 4. SEVERABILITY. If any part of this resolution is held to be invalid or inapplicable to any situation by a court of competent jurisdiction, such decision shall not affect the validity of the remaining portions of this resolution or the applicability of this resolution to other situations. 6. EFFECTIVE DA'Z'E. This resolution is effective upon adoption. ADOPTED: December 7 , 2000.
